I read this because I heard that Anthony Burgess had some good stuff outside A Clockwork Orange, and saw it at a used book shop. It's...pretty dated. It is a society satire/caper through the lens of the British mental health system/underworld of the 1960s, which sounds really interesting, but I found ended up just wallowing in boring stereotypes played for laughs. The prose is vigorous and moves, but I found it difficult to like. Maybe there was a deeper point to it, but I didn't spot it.
